Management Meeting Minutes — Large-Deal Discount Policy

Attendees: Sorrel, Pyke, Andressen. For branch managers.

Agreed: discounts over 15% on deals above the Calder threshold now need two approvals. Rebate stacking on the Minwood contracts is discontinued. Pyke to issue revised approval matrix by month-end. Branches must report exceptions weekly. Policy change reflects pressure on annual targets, per the note below.

management briefing: The renewal with Wenixix Holdings closes at $2 million a year, 20 percent above the last contract. Project Druix slips by one quarter because of the tooling delay.

Hey — handing over ReminderWren before I'm out next week. It's the nightly job that sends appointment reminders for the Bellcroft clinic network. It runs at 02:15, pulls tomorrow's bookings from CalmDesk, and batches SMS/email through PingPost. Two gotchas: the dedupe window is 36 hours (don't shorten it, patients get double-texted), and the Larkstone clinic opted out of SMS entirely — that's enforced in config, not code. Release-wise it's cut from `main`, no feature flags pending. The job's current configuration values are below.

service settings:
[istax]
port = 9090
team = sormir
host = istax.ferradyn.corp
region = central-2
access_code = ac_447e33
timeout_ms = 250

Release channel — SQL lint update. Starting next sprint, the Quillbase pipeline enforces the new rules: uppercase keywords, no SELECT *, explicit JOIN conditions, trailing semicolons, and snake_case identifiers. Legacy migrations under /warehouse/legacy are exempt until the backfill lands. Reviewers: block merges that disable the linter inline without a ticket reference. Autofix handles most of it; run the format target before pushing. Questions go to the Quillbase data guild, not this channel. The enforcing build is identified below.

session token of kagup-hahaf = htk3_2b8

Subject: Contract transfer — Darrowmere to Quillbank office

Dispatch: three signed Quillbank contracts leave Darrowmere today in the red document wallet. Receiving site: count three documents, check signature pages are initialled, stamp the transfer slip, return the slip with tomorrow's run. Wallet stays sealed until the office lead is present. No copies made in transit, no leaving the wallet at the front desk. Courier departs 15:30. Hand-over at Quillbank follows the confidential instruction below:

courier memo of yajef-bajep: the frawyn jordor courier leaves the norwyn ledger at gate 2781 under passcode 330769